Rudsak
The interesting thing in Rudsak's menswear is the join: down where the cold is, knit or neoprene where the body needs to move. That hybrid construction is what the men's outerwear here is built on — quilted chests and shoulders panelled into stretch sleeves and sides, so a jacket built for a Canadian winter still lets you drive, carry and sit down in it.
The range runs to sleeveless vests and full jackets built on the same idea, quilted in velvet or technical shell, cut close and finished almost entirely in black. Rudsak has been a Montreal house since 1994, and the climate shows in the construction. What you get is a layer that adds warmth without adding bulk — insulation to wear under a coat in February or on its own from October.
